This is the concert program of the Ein Liederabend performance on Tuesday, April 11, 1989 at 8:30 p.m., at the Concert Hall, 855 Commonwealth Avenue. Works performed were Music for a while from "Oedipus" by Henry Purcell, Since from my dear Astrea's sight from "Dioclesian" by H. Purcell, Hark, the Ech'ing Air from "The Fairy Queen" by H. Purcell, Bel piacere from "Agrippina" by George Frideric Handel, Der Nussbaum by Robert Schumann, Mai by Gabriel Fauré, My Lovely Celia by George Monro, Come away, Death by Gerald Finzi, The Vagabond by Ralph Vaughan-Williams, Un moto di gioia by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art, Chanson d'Avril by Georges Bizet, Do not go, my Love by Richard Hageman, La Maîtresse volage by Francis Poulenc, Look down, fair Moon by Ned Rorem, Schilflied by Alban Berg, and To my dead Father by Julian Wachner.
